What is the highest common factor of 33 77 and 132?

To find the highest common factor (HCF) of 33, 77, and 132, we first need to find the prime factors of each number. The prime factors of 33 are 3 and 11, the prime factors of 77 are 7 and 11, and the prime factors of 132 are 2, 3, 11. To find the HCF, we look for the common prime factors among the numbers, which are 11. Therefore, the highest common factor of 33, 77, and 132 is 11.

What is the greatest common factor of 132 and 176?

To find the greatest common factor (GCF) of 132 and 176, we need to determine the largest number that divides both 132 and 176 without leaving a remainder. One way to find the GCF is to list the factors of each number and identify the highest common factor. The factors of 132 are 1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 11, 12, 22, 33, 44, 66, and 132, while the factors of 176 are 1, 2, 4, 8, 11, 16, 22, 44, 88, and 176. The highest common factor of 132 and 176 is 44.
